Vanagon Syncro AWD F4-2109cc 2.1L (MV) (1989)
Oil Pressure Sender: Testing and Inspection
Oil Pressure Switch Checking
Checking Oil Pressure Switch 0.9 bar (13.1 psi)
NOTE: 0.9 bar (13.1 psi) switch is located near oil pump.
Work Procedure:
-
push back exhaust cover plate (mounting screw under oil pump) with screw driver
-
remove 0.9 bar (13.1 psi) switch
-
screw oil pressure switch into tester VW1342
-
connect wire 1 (blue)
-
screw tester into crankcase in place of oil pressure switch
-
connect test lamp 2 to wire 1 and alternator positive connection
-
ground wire 3 (brown)
-
start engine, slowly raise RPM
-
at tester reading 0.75-1.05 bar (10.9-14.8 psi) test lamp must light UP, replace oil pressure switch if tester does not light
NOTE: As necessary, check switching point of oil pressure switch at starting RPM.
